Summer signing Tom Kearney's winner was only his second goal for the club
Tom Kearney hit a fabulous free-kick to earn Altrincham victory over 10-man Rushden & Diamonds at Nene Park.
The game looked set for a goalless draw until a dramatic late finale when Diamonds defender Simon Dowler bought down Nicky Clee just outside the area.
Dowler was shown a straight red card for a professional foul.
And Kearney stepped up to curl the ball brilliantly over the wall and into the top corner to give the visitors all three points.
It was Altrincham's fourth away win in eight Blue Square Premier outings this term, lifting them to seventh in the table, just a point shy of the play-off places.
The Diamonds remain in 13th after a third successive league defeat.
